#1d8da2 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1d8da2 is composed of 11.4% red, 55.3% green and 63.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 82.1% cyan, 13% magenta, 0% yellow and 36.5% black. It has a hue angle of 189.5 degrees, a saturation of 69.6% and a lightness of 37.5%. #1d8da2 color hex could be obtained by blending #3affff with #001b45. Closest websafe color is: #339999.

#1d8da2 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1d8da2 has RGB values of R:29, G:141, B:162 and CMYK values of C:0.82, M:0.13, Y:0, K:0.36. Its decimal value is 1936802.

Hex triplet 1d8da2 #1d8da2
RGB Decimal 29, 141, 162 rgb(29,141,162)
RGB Percent 11.4, 55.3, 63.5 rgb(11.4%,55.3%,63.5%)
CMYK 82, 13, 0, 36
HSL 189.5°, 69.6, 37.5 hsl(189.5,69.6%,37.5%)
HSV (or HSB) 189.5°, 82.1, 63.5
Web Safe 339999 #339999
CIE-LAB 53.94, -22.253, -19.653
XYZ 16.551, 21.918, 37.539
xyY 0.218, 0.288, 21.918
CIE-LCH 53.94, 29.689, 221.45
CIE-LUV 53.94, -37.352, -26.348
Hunter-Lab 46.817, -18.823, -14.768
Binary 00011101, 10001101, 10100010

Shades and Tints of #1d8da2

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020b0c is the darkest color, while #fbfefe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1d8da2

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#5f6060 is the less saturated color, while #079cb8 is the most saturated one.
